UEFA Champions League: Bayern Munich 7-0 Shakhtar Donetsk 11 March 2015
UEFA Champions League   Result: Bayern 7-0 Shakhtar   Date: 11 March 2015   Venue: Allianz Arena   Bayern Munich cruised into the UEFA Champions League quarter-finals with a 7-0 annihilation of Shakhtar Donetsk on Wednesday night.   The visitors made the worst possible start to the clash as they were reduced to 10 men in the third minute and gave away a penalty in the process. Olexandr Kucher fouled Mario Gotze in the area and got a straight red card as the Bayern man was through on goal. Thomas Muller stepped up and slotted the spot-kick.    The lead was doubled in the 34th minute as the Bavarians stamped their authority on the game. Jerome Boateng bundled the ball over the line after Shakhtar failed to deal with Muller and Lewandowski in the area.    It was three nil shortly after the interval as Franck Ribery joined the goalscoring party. A smart one-two between Ribery and Alaba resulted in the French winger curling a sensational strike inside the far post.   The fourth arrived only two minutes later as Muller bagged his brace. Ribery was in the thick of it again as he surged down the wing before squaring it. Pyatov got a hand to the ball but it fell favourably for Muller who netted a simple goal.   Bayern's goal-scoring exhibition continued just past the hour mark as Holger Badstuber made it 5-0. Rafinha sent in a great cross that Badstuber thumped into the back of the net with a powerful headed effort.   Not to be left out, Lewandowski added his name to the scoresheet in the 75th minute. Bastian Schweinsteiger sent a magnificent ball forward from inside his own half and played the striker through on goal. Lewandowski brought it down with a deft touch before beating the keeper at his near post.   Gotze added a seventh goal in the 87th minute when Bayern counter-attacked following a Shakhtar corner kick. Boateng made a piercing run down the wing before picking out his team-mate who provided the finish.   The German outfit claimed a 6-0 aggregate victory after playing out a goalless draw at Shakhtar in the first leg of the last-16 tie.
